Run binwalk firmware.bin on Linux. A valid ZTE firmware should show a U-Boot header or SquashFS filesystem at offset 0x0. If you see "gzip compressed data" immediately, it’s likely legitimate. zte mf286r firmware update verified

ZTE provides FOTA (Firmware Over The Air) files to ISPs and carriers. If you bought the router from a provider (Telstra, Smart, MTC), contact them first.
